Bug spray on a plant?


Question:I have a beautiful Wisteria that blooms on a pergala in my back yard. It attracts a HORRIBLE amount of wasps. Can I use regular wasp spray on the Wisteria without it dying?

Answers:
no instead use this equal parts of dish liquid to equal parts listerine . it really works good and does not kill the plant . good luck .


I'd recommend that you don't. Not sure what's in wasp spray but regardless, wasp spray kills on contact with the wasps. once it dries, it's not terribly effective..

Try to enjoy your pergola after dark.. wasps don't fly then.
